About

Pakistan Science Foundation(PSF) is the apex body for promotion and funding of scientific and technological research and science popularization in the country. PSF has two subsidiary organizations i.e. Pakistan Museum of Natural History (PMNH) and Pakistan Scientific and Technological Information Center (PASTIC).

The Foundation functions as a link of PMNH/PASTIC agency for the establishment of comprehensive scientific and technological information dissemination centers, promotion of research in the universities and other institutions, establishment of science centers, museums, promotion of scientific societies, organization of periodical science conferences, exchange of visits of scientists with other countries, prizes and fellowships to individuals engaged in developing processes of consequence to the economy of the country.

Mission

    Promoting and Popularizing science for socio-economic development

Vision

  • Create culture of inventions and innovations
  • Advance science and technology to accelerate socio-economic development
  • Motivate youth towards career in science through a variety of viable science popularization programs
